[hamradio-commits] [gnss-sdr] 240/251: Simplifying googletest building
Carles Fernandez
carles_fernandez-guest at moszumanska.debian.org
Wed Sep 2 00:22:57 UTC 2015
This is an automated email from the git hooks/post-receive script.
carles_fernandez-guest pushed a commit to branch master
in repository gnss-sdr.
commit 43c3aa75f1f69adad7640deaa418a47c63db48fd
Author: Carles Fernandez <carles.fernandez at gmail.com>
Date: Mon Aug 24 15:59:49 2015 +0200
Simplifying googletest building
---
src/tests/CMakeLists.txt | 41 +++++++++++++----------------------------
1 file changed, 13 insertions(+), 28 deletions(-)
diff --git a/src/tests/CMakeLists.txt b/src/tests/CMakeLists.txt
index b9d776c..f9e793b 100644
--- a/src/tests/CMakeLists.txt
+++ b/src/tests/CMakeLists.txt
@@ -26,7 +26,7 @@ endif(GTEST_DIR)
if(NOT GTEST_DIR_LOCAL)
set(GTEST_DIR_LOCAL false)
else()
- set(GTEST_DIR_LOCAL true)
+ set(GTEST_DIR_LOCAL true)
endif(NOT GTEST_DIR_LOCAL)
if(GTEST_INCLUDE_DIRS)
@@ -36,32 +36,17 @@ endif(GTEST_INCLUDE_DIRS)
if(NOT ${GTEST_DIR_LOCAL})
# if GTEST_DIR is not defined, we download and build it
set(gtest_RELEASE 1.7.0)
- if(OS_IS_MACOSX)
- ExternalProject_Add(
- gtest-${gtest_RELEASE}
- GIT_REPOSITORY https://github.com/google/googletest
- GIT_TAG release-${gtest_RELEASE}
- DOWNLOAD_DIR ${CMAKE_CURRENT_BINARY_DIR}/../../download/gtest-${gtest_RELEASE}
- SOURCE_DIR ${CMAKE_CURRENT_SOURCE_DIR}/../../thirdparty/gtest/gtest-${gtest_RELEASE}
- BINARY_DIR ${CMAKE_CURRENT_BINARY_DIR}/../../gtest-${gtest_RELEASE}
- CMAKE_ARGS -DCMAKE_CXX_COMPILER=${CMAKE_CXX_COMPILER}
- UPDATE_COMMAND ""
- PATCH_COMMAND ""
- INSTALL_COMMAND ""
- )
- else(OS_IS_MACOSX)
- ExternalProject_Add(
- gtest-${gtest_RELEASE}
- GIT_REPOSITORY https://github.com/google/googletest
- GIT_TAG release-${gtest_RELEASE}
- DOWNLOAD_DIR ${CMAKE_CURRENT_BINARY_DIR}/../../download/gtest-${gtest_RELEASE}
- SOURCE_DIR ${CMAKE_CURRENT_SOURCE_DIR}/../../thirdparty/gtest/gtest-${gtest_RELEASE}
- BINARY_DIR ${CMAKE_CURRENT_BINARY_DIR}/../../gtest-${gtest_RELEASE}
- UPDATE_COMMAND ""
- PATCH_COMMAND ""
- INSTALL_COMMAND ""
- )
- endif(OS_IS_MACOSX)
+ ExternalProject_Add(
+ gtest-${gtest_RELEASE}
+ GIT_REPOSITORY https://github.com/google/googletest
+ GIT_TAG release-${gtest_RELEASE}
+ SOURCE_DIR ${CMAKE_CURRENT_SOURCE_DIR}/../../thirdparty/gtest/gtest-${gtest_RELEASE}
+ BINARY_DIR ${CMAKE_CURRENT_BINARY_DIR}/../../gtest-${gtest_RELEASE}
+ CMAKE_ARGS -DCMAKE_CXX_COMPILER=${CMAKE_CXX_COMPILER}
+ UPDATE_COMMAND ""
+ PATCH_COMMAND ""
+ INSTALL_COMMAND ""
+ )
# Set up variables
# Set recently downloaded and build Googletest root folder
set(GTEST_DIR "${CMAKE_CURRENT_SOURCE_DIR}/../../thirdparty/gtest/gtest-${gtest_RELEASE}")
@@ -82,7 +67,7 @@ if(NOT ${GTEST_DIR_LOCAL})
${binary_dir}/${CMAKE_FIND_LIBRARY_PREFIXES}gtest.a
${binary_dir}/${CMAKE_FIND_LIBRARY_PREFIXES}gtest_main.a
)
- set(GTEST_LIB_DIR "${CMAKE_CURRENT_BINARY_DIR}/../../gtest-${gtest_RELEASE}")
+ set(GTEST_LIB_DIR "${CMAKE_CURRENT_BINARY_DIR}/../../gtest-${gtest_RELEASE}")
else(NOT ${GTEST_DIR_LOCAL})
if(GTEST_INCLUDE_DIRS)
set(GTEST_INCLUDE_DIRECTORIES ${GTEST_INCLUDE_DIRS} ${LIBGTEST_DEV_DIR})
--
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/pkg-hamradio/gnss-sdr.git
More information about the pkg-hamradio-commits
mailing list